I am writing here with a lot of happiness.  Onam …a time when childhood was at its best . My memories of Onam goes like this . Everyday we used to see on the roads for cow dungs . It has to be fresh cow dung :) immediately I would collect it and keep it in our backyard . We had a big black thindu to put kolam in front of our house . Those days we do not buy flowers from market . We had it in our backyard / kollai itself . We had red chembarathi, mandharam, nandhiyarvattai , Mathan poo ( to keep in the middle ) .The highlight is paaasharu / algae for green colour . We used to slowly scratch it from the wall or from the sides of a well .  We keep a little ball of cow dung in the middle and make a round shape . Then we keep the biggest flower in the middle and then with the other flower petals make a round design . Sometimes I have even plucked some chembarathi from my neighbour house . Hi !! Happy Vishu / Tamil puthandu vaazhthukkal to all ;)  Vishu has always been a sweet memory in my mind . Those days my mother used to keep a simple small vishu Kani with the vegetables and fruits taken from our backyard . We get tomatoes , bananas , ashgourd , pumpkin , coconut and cucumber from our backyard . Sometimes we get snake gourd if we are lucky .Konna Poo ( yellow flower ) need not say we just pluck it from the trees . My mother used to arrange the Kani and close my eyes and show the Kani in the morning nearly by 3 am to 4 am time . After that dad gives 101 rupees as kaineetam. At that time it was a big thing . Then we all take bath wear new clothes and go to the Krishna temple to see Kani there . Then a small vishu Sadhya at home . Neighbors call us and give kaineetam .
